ORANGE COUNTY, Fla. – Two men were arrested weeks after an 18-year-old woman died after being found shot in a crashed car in Orange County, according to deputies.

The shooting happened on Sept. 9 near the intersection of Sand Lake Road and Lillwill Avenue.

The Orange County Sheriff’s Office said Karimar Nicole Rios, who was found with a gunshot wound inside a crashed vehicle, was taken to the hospital, where she later died.

The sheriff’s office on Thursday said Jonathan Martinez, 20, and Joshua Benitez Rodriguez, 21, were arrested on charges of second-degree murder with a firearm and shooting/throwing a deadly missile into an occupied vehicle.

No other information was released, including what led to the woman’s death.
